Mad Max

System Requirements

Minimum

CPU
Intel Core i5-650, 3.2 GHz or AMD Phenom II X4 965, 3.4 Ghz
GPU
NVIDIA GeForce GTX 660ti (2 GB Memory or higher) or AMD Radeon HD 7870 (2 GB Memory or higher)
RAM
6 GB
Storage
32 GB
OS
64 bit: Vista, Win 7, Win 8, Win 10
DirectX
11

Recommended

CPU
Intel Core i7-3770, 3.4 GHz or AMD FX-8350, 4.0 GHz
GPU
NVIDIA GeForce GTX 760 (3 GB Memory or higher) or AMD Radeon HD 7970 (3 GB Memory or higher)
RAM
8 GB
Storage
32 GB
OS
64 bit: Win 7 SP1, Win 8.1, Win 10
DirectX
11

Requirements Breakdown

To run Mad Max, you need at least a Intel Core i5-650, 3.2 GHz or AMD Phenom II X4 965, 3.4 Ghz or equivalent CPU, a NVIDIA GeForce GTX 660ti (2 GB Memory or higher) or AMD Radeon HD 7870 (2 GB Memory or higher) or equivalent GPU, and 6 GB of RAM. For the recommended experience, Avalanche Studios recommends a Intel Core i7-3770, 3.4 GHz or AMD FX-8350, 4.0 GHz CPU, a NVIDIA GeForce GTX 760 (3 GB Memory or higher) or AMD Radeon HD 7970 (3 GB Memory or higher) GPU, and 8 GB of RAM.
